The file causing problems is either /var/db/port.mkversion or /var/db/pkg/.mkversion. I don't know why they would be missing/wrong. At the very worst, you may need to remove Mk/bsd.port.mk, but that's fairly unlikely. -- This is my .signature which gets appended to the end of my messages.
